About the role
PK Sciences (PKS) offers you this opportunity to make an impact, where 450 projects are straddling discovery through development. PKS is a global organization of about 300 associates, situated within Translational Medicine (TM), in Novartis Institutes of Biomedical Research (NIBR). It is an enterprise organization, unique within pharmaceutical industry, where one can work across both NIBR (Research) and the Global Drug Development (GDD) organizations to apply the scientific knowledge of pharmacokinetics, pharmacodynamics, metabolism and clinical pharmacology in advancing the drug candidates from discovery and clinical development through approval and beyond. Novartis portfolio consists of projects using several therapeutic modalities including small molecules, biologics, gene therapy and cell-based therapies. We are active in multiple therapy areas like Oncology, Autoimmune Diseases, Neuroscience, Musculoskeletal Diseases, Ophthalmology, Respiratory, Cardio-metabolic and Infectious diseases. We collaborate across scientific and organizational boundaries, with a focus on powerful new technologies that have the potential to help produce therapeutic breakthroughs for patients.

Your respon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Designs and conducts absorption, distribution, metabolism and excretion (ADME) research on compounds, drug agents and metabolites in pre-clinical and/ or clinical development.

  • Using a physicochemical approach, attempts to compile various data such as absorption and excretion rates and drug agent half-life to establish pharmacokinetic profiles of new chemical and/or molecular entities as well as determining the optimum and safe dosage forms for compounds that have been determined to have indications for various disease groups.
  • Responsible for developing protocols and/or preparing study documentation and findings to support domestic and inte national submissions of new drugs. May include modeling and simulation.
  • May conduct studies using parametric optimization approach. Manages research related to absorption, distribution, metabolism, and elimination of drugs in both animals and humans for a therapeutic area, product line or program.
  • Works closely with toxicology to document drug exposure in safety studies.
  • Conducts bioanalytical research on drug agents and metabolites in clinical studies, including management of studies conducted in outside labs. Using pharmacokinetics, compiles data such as absorption and excretion rates to establish optimal and safe dosage rates.
  • Serves as liaison with marketing, conducting analytical and kinetic studies on new dosage regimens and/or new dosage forms.
  • Principal Scientist II: Participates in and/or leads multidisciplinary teams together with scientists from other units in Novartis; may work with external partners. Leads a lab and/or a project or technology area, integrating independent experimental work to drive achievement of goals with increasing efficiency. Collaborating across boundaries
